1. The Dreaded “Click-No-Start”

It’s the sound every boat owner dreads—a single, hollow click when you turn the key. While your mind might jump to the worst-case scenario, this issue is rarely a mystery and is why over 70% of on-water assistance calls are for electrical faults. A good mobile boat mechanic can diagnose the root cause in minutes right at your berth.

A Full System Audit

A mobile boat repairs technician goes far beyond a simple voltage check. They’ll conduct a full system audit, using a carbon pile load test to check your battery’s true capacity and a multimeter to hunt for voltage drop from unseen corrosion. Finally, they’ll test your alternator’s output, ensuring your entire starting circuit is sound.

2. The Overheating Engine Alarm

Of all the alarms on your vessel, the high-pitched scream of an overheating engine is the one that demands immediate attention. It’s your engine’s cry for help. It’s a sign of a problem that can lead to catastrophic damage if ignored. The good news is that the cause is usually simple and can be quickly solved.

Solving the Root Cause of Overheating

The core issue is rarely the engine itself but what experts call “raw water starvation.” A mobile technician will systematically check for a blocked intake, a clogged heat exchanger, or the most common culprit—a worn-out seawater pump impeller.

This small rubber wheel is the heart of your cooling system, and its proactive replacement is one of the most cost-effective pieces of preventative maintenance you can invest in.

3. Bilge Pump Failure

It’s the system you hope you never need, but when you do, it has to work flawlessly. A failed bilge pump is a silent but serious threat. A mobile boat repairs technician can address this by conducting a full safety system audit.

A Complete Safety Audit for Your Peace of Mind

They will test for the three primary modes of failure: the mechanical pump itself, the wiring connections where corrosion often lurks, and the all-important float switch that enables automatic operation.

They’ll also test the manual override and your high-water alarm, giving you complete peace of mind that this critical safety system is ready to perform.

4. Stiff Steering & Sputtering Engines

Sometimes, a problem isn’t a sudden failure but a gradual decline in performance. Stiff steering or a diesel engine that sputters and stalls are classic early warning signs that your vessel’s critical systems are compromised.

Restoring Long-Term Reliability

For your steering, a mobile mechanic restores “hydraulic integrity,” bleeding air from the system to fix unresponsive handling and inspecting for the tiny leaks that signal a future failure.

For your fuel system, they address the true scourge of diesel engines, that being the “diesel bug.” An expert tech won’t just replace the clogged filter—they will recommend a biocide treatment for your tank, solving the root cause of the problem.

5. Onboard Plumbing & Sanitation

Few things can bring a luxurious day on the water to an abrupt halt faster than a plumbing issue. A blocked marine head or a failed freshwater pump are not only mechanical faults—they are direct threats to the comfort and convenience you expect from your vessel. Especially when you have guests aboard. These are precisely the kinds of urgent mobile boat repairs a mechanic is equipped to handle.

Restoring Your Onboard Comfort Systems

An expert mobile technician can quickly diagnose and resolve the root cause of your plumbing headaches. They can service your freshwater system, addressing issues with pressure pumps or accumulator tanks that cause inconsistent water flow.

For sanitation systems, they can clear stubborn blockages and replace critical components like worn joker valves or failed macerator pumps, restoring full function to your onboard facilities and saving your trip from a premature end.
